
Islamic extremism in Britain is becoming a major threat to the country. Along with this, the radical thinking of British Muslims and Khalistani supporters on the issue of Kashmir is also becoming a matter of concern. This has been disclosed in the review report of a plan made to stop terrorism. Now the plan has been recommended for improvement.
The name of the anti-terrorist plan of the British government is 'Prevent Strategy'. Its review warns that Pakistan's rhetoric on Kashmir is hurting the Muslim community in Britain. It is working to incite anti-India sentiment in them. Not only this, it was said that pro-Khalistan groups are also spreading anti-India lies.
Terrorists caught in Britain had spread violence in Kashmir
William Shawcross, Commissioner of Public Appointments, who reviewed, said – There are some terrorists caught in Britain who first spread violence in Kashmir and then later joined Al-Qaeda. Along with this, Pakistani clerics are also promoting the feeling of violence in the minds of UK Muslims regarding Kashmir.
He said – pro-Khalistan groups active in Britain are also spreading anti-India lies. They are spreading rumors that the British government is working against Sikhs in collaboration with India.
Islamic extremists carried out terrorist activities
The review has found that Islamic extremism poses the greatest risk of terrorism spreading to the UK. Whatever terrorist activities have taken place in the country in the past or the conspiracies foiled by the Intelligence Unit, most of them were carried out by Islamic fanatics.
The recommendations of the review report will be implemented soon.
UK Home Secretary Suella Braverman told the House of Commons (Lower House of Parliament) that work is being done to implement the recommendations given in the review report so that the threat related to terrorism in the country can be reduced. An Indian-origin minister told MPs that we need to better understand the threats we face. We have to work together with Muslim communities to deal with them.
